概述:
当用户在TPWallet(或类似去中心化/混合钱包)买币时遇到交易不成功问题,涉及层面广且相互交织。本文从技术故障、网络与流动性、加密与签名、安全合规、智能化金融场景与实时监控等维度做系统性探讨,并给出可定制化网络与运维建议。
一、常见故障类型与诊断步骤
1) 交易未上链/长时间Pending:常由RPC节点拥堵、gas不足或nonce错位导致。排查:检查交易哈希在区块浏览器、比对nonce、提高gas或切换自定义RPC节点重试。
2) 交易被回滚/失败(Status=0):通常为合约执行错误、参数或合约地址不匹配、滑点设置过低。排查:查看失败回执(revert reason)、验证代币合约是否为目标合约、增加滑点或调用approve后再交易。
3) 无法广播/签名异常:本地助记词/私钥管理或钱包加密模块故障,可能是SDK版本不匹配。排查:更新钱包应用、备份助记词、尝试离线签名或硬件钱包调用。
4) 跨链桥/跨链交易失败:桥合约确认延迟、超时或桥方流动性不足。排查:确认桥端状态、等待跨链确认或使用备选桥服务。
二、高级交易加密与安全实践
1) 端到端签名:确保私钥仅在受控环境签名,使用硬件签名或安全模块(HSM)。
2) 交易加密传输:RPC/后端与客户端通信使用TLS、消息认证与防重放机制。
3) 多签与时间锁:对大额或托管交易采用多签钱包与延时策略以降低被盗风险。
4) 交易回放保护:在跨链与多网络使用时确保链ID、chain-specific签名以防回放攻击。
三、全球化数字科技与行业透析

1) 全球节点分布与CDN:为降低延迟与单点故障,提供多地域RPC节点与智能路由,兼顾GDPR与数据主权合规。
2) 监管合规与KYC/AML:集中化服务与合规入口需平衡用户隐私与监管要求,影响可用产品功能(如买币通道)。
3) 生态伙伴与流动性:钱包内买币常依赖CEX、DEX聚合器与流动性提供商,行业整合趋势导致接口更多但复杂度上升。
四、智能化金融应用与实时行情监控
1) 智能交易助手:基于模型的滑点建议、手续费优化、前端MEV规避与订单分片能显著降低失败率。
2) 实时行情与告警:使用WebSocket与推送服务监控深度、成交量与价差;设置阈值告警自动暂停高风险下单。
3) 风险评分引擎:结合链上行为、合约审计结果与流动性指标为每笔交易打分,低分交易需人工/二次确认。
五、可定制化网络与运维建议
1) 自建/多节点RPC策略:对接多家节点提供商并实现健康检查与自动切换,减少因单一节点故障导致的交易失败。
2) 可插拔签名层:允许开发者切换签名策略(本地/远程/HSM)以适配不同安全与合规需求。

3) 模块化合约交互层:对常用DEX、桥合约做适配器,统一错误解析与重试逻辑。
4) 流量与容量规划:在高波动期预置更高gas与并发限流策略,防止因拥堵导致的打包失败。
六、操作建议与应急流程(实操清单)
1) 先在链上查询交易哈希,确认状态;2) 若Pending,检查nonce并考虑加速/取消;3) 若失败,读取revert reason或模拟交易以定位问题;4) 更换RPC节点与重试;5) 对于大额或重要交易,使用硬件签名与多签;6) 若遇桥失败,联系桥方并参考跨链回滚流程。
结论:
TPWallet类产品买币失败并非单一原因,需从链层、合约、钱包签名、安全与网络运维、以及智能化风控多个维度联动治理。为提升成功率,建议建设多节点高可用架构、引入智能化交易助手与实时监控、强化签名与多签策略,并在全球化部署中兼顾合规与性能。通过技术与流程双管齐下,能显著降低买币交易失败率并提升用户信任与行业竞争力。
评论
cryptoLeo
文章把RPC、nonce和滑点的问题讲得很清楚,按步骤排查之后我解决了长时间pending的问题。
小夏
关于可定制化网络和多节点策略很实用,希望能出一篇实战部署教程。
BlockMaster
建议补充不同DEX聚合器的典型失败场景对比,比如滑点和路由失败差异。
晴天雨
多签与HSM部分提醒及时,这类钱包安全配置太重要了,感谢分享!